Я хотел бы узнать, как лучше всего загрузить ресурс на Java: this.getClass().getResource() (or getResourceAsStream()), Thread.currentThread().getContextClassLoader().getResource(name), System.class.getResource(name).
Я хотел бы узнать, как лучше всего загрузить ресурс на Java: this.getClass().getResource() (or getResourceAsStream()), Thread.currentThread().getContextClassLoader().getResource(name), System.class.getResource(name).
у меня есть private EntityManager em; public List getAll(DetachedCriteria detachedCriteria) { return detachedCriteria.getExecutableCriteria("....").list(); } Как я могу получить сеанс, если я использую entitymanager, или как я могу получить результат из моих независимых...
Мне нужно подписать приложение для Android ( .apk). У меня есть .pfxфайл. Я преобразовал его в .cerфайл через Internet Explorer, а затем преобразовал .cerв .keystorekeytool. Затем я попытался подписаться .apkс помощью jarsigner, но он говорит, что .keystore не содержит закрытого ключа. Что я делаю...
Возник вопрос сравнения PMD и CheckStyle . Однако я не могу найти подробного описания различий / сходств между PMD и FindBugs. Я считаю, что ключевое отличие состоит в том, что PMD работает с исходным кодом, а FindBugs работает с файлами скомпилированного байт-кода. Но с точки зрения возможностей,...
После того, как новый пользователь отправит форму «Новая учетная запись», я хочу вручную выполнить вход для этого пользователя, чтобы ему не приходилось входить на следующей странице. Обычная страница входа в систему, проходящая через перехватчик безопасности Spring, работает нормально. В...
Я писал этот код: public static void main(String[] args) { double g = 1 / 3; System.out.printf("%.2f", g); } Результат - 0. Почему и как решить эту проблему?
Предположим, у меня есть метод, session.get(str: String): Stringно вы не знаете, вернет ли он вам строку или ноль, потому что он исходит из Java. Есть ли более простой способ решить эту проблему в Scala вместо session.get("foo") == null? Может быть, применима какая-то магия,...
Может ли кто-нибудь указать мне в правильном направлении, как открыть веб-браузер по умолчанию и установить страницу на «www.example.com»,
У меня есть вопрос о форматировании моего приложения Java Swing. Это должно быть довольно просто, но мне трудно найти какую-либо помощь (Кажется, каждая тема касается удаления любых отступов по умолчанию в JPanel). Текст в различных панелях JPanel обнимает края и верх, касаясь цветных границ: как...
Следующий код (запущенный в android) всегда дает мне ClassCastException в третьей строке: final String[] v1 = i18nCategory.translation.get(id); final ArrayList<String> v2 = new ArrayList<String>(Arrays.asList(v1)); String[] v3 = (String[])v2.toArray(); Это также происходит, когда v2...
Я просматривал книгу SCJP 6, написанную Кэте Сьерра, и наткнулся на эти объяснения создания исключений в переопределенном методе. Я совершенно не понял. Кто-нибудь может мне это объяснить? Переопределяющий метод НЕ должен генерировать проверенные исключения, которые являются новыми или более...
Я хотел бы использовать API WatchService, как указано в этой ссылке: http://download.oracle.com/javase/tutorial/essential/io/notification.html Прочитав вокруг, я обнаружил, что WatchService является частью класса NIO, который запланирован для JDK 7. Итак, он находится в бета-форме. Все хорошо....
Я хочу использовать библиотеку jackson json для общего метода следующим образом: public MyRequest<T> tester() { TypeReference<MyWrapper<T>> typeRef = new TypeReference<MyWrapper<T>>(); MyWrapper<T> requestWrapper = (MyWrapper<T>)...
Из всего, что я видел на Stack Exchange и в других местах, у меня все настроено правильно, чтобы запускать IntentService при загрузке ОС Android. К сожалению, он не запускается при загрузке, и я не получаю никаких ошибок. Может, специалисты помогут ... Манифест: <?xml version="1.0"...
Есть ли в Яве секундомер? В Google я нахожу только код секундомеров, которые не работают - они всегда возвращают 0 миллисекунд. Этот код, который я нашел, не работает, но я не понимаю почему. public class StopWatch { private long startTime = 0; private long stopTime = 0; private boolean running =...
Я думаю о чем-то вроде: String json = new JsonBuilder() .add("key1", "value1") .add("key2", "value2") .add("key3", new JsonBuilder() .add("innerKey1", "value3")) .toJson(); Какая библиотека Java JSON лучше всего подходит для такого плавного построения? Обновление : завернул GSON и получил почти...
если кто-нибудь может объяснить, что делает эта аннотация и когда именно мы ее используем: @Transactional(propagation=Propagation.REQUIRED)
Я чувствую, что в спецификации Java EE 6 есть небольшой беспорядок. Есть несколько наборов аннотаций. У нас есть javax.ejbаннотации вроде @Statefulи @Statelessдля создания EJB. Также существует объект @javax.annotation.ManagedBeanдля создания управляемого bean-компонента. Есть аннотации в...
Зачем мне нужна транзакция в Hibernate для операций только для чтения? Блокирует ли БД следующая транзакция? Пример кода для получения из БД: Transaction tx = HibernateUtil.getCurrentSession().beginTransaction(); // why begin transaction? //readonly operation here tx.commit() // why tx.commit? I...
В моем проекте IntelliJ есть файл freemarker (ftl), который неправильно распознается как текстовый файл. Есть много правильных однотипных. Мне известна опция «Пометить как текст». Это может быть исходной причиной, по которой этот файл был помечен как текстовый, но мне не предоставлена опция...